WebMay 15, 2024 · Select the Hebrew keyboard that you want, then click the blue button that says Add. If you want to select multiple Hebrew keyboards, hold down the Command ⌘ button, select the keyboards that you want, then click Add. The last step is to check the box that says Show Input menu in menu bar. WebTo add points to Hebrew letters: Set your Language Bar to Hebrew [Left ALT + SHIFT] and ensure NUMBER Pad is on [press NUM LOCK key.] Type a Hebrew letter or word. With insertion point to the left of a letter hold down the Left ALT key, type the code using the Number Pad on the Right of your keyboard, then release ALT . Now when you want to type in Hebrew, tap the globe … citizen watch stiletto collectionWebJul 17, 2024 · When you added Hebrew support in the Settings page, it should have added the keyboard support at the same time. Look at the right end of the Windows Taskbar, where you should see a language item. When you click it, or press Windows key + spacebar, you get a popup where you can choose which language to type with. dickie ticker and the stents
